浏览器常见证书错误 NET::ERR_CERT_AUTHORITY_INVALID、NET::ERR_CERT_COMMON_NAME_INVALID
1、NET::ERR_CERT_AUTHORITY_INVALID
1.1、问题描述
浏览器访问某个网站 报错 NET::ERR_CERT_AUTHORITY_INVALID

1.2、问题分析
报错 NET::ERR_CERT_AUTHORITY_INVALID 的原因是 服务器证书无效(即不被浏览器信任,一般自签发证书会出现这种不被信任的情况)

自签发证书是什么意思呢,就是任何组织或个人都可以使用证书生成工具比如openssl生成自己的证书,证书的组织名是自定义的,浏览器不信任这个组织办法的证书是很正常的。
下图中 这个组织 办法的证书 就是没有被浏览器信任。

1.3、解决方法
联系网站服务器管理员,替换网站证书为可信证书。
2、NET::ERR_CERT_COMMON_NAME_INVALID
2.1、问题描述
浏览器访问某个网站,URL输入形式为:https://ip:port/xxx
报错 NET::ERR_CERT_COMMON_NAME_INVALID

2.2、问题分析
报错 NET::ERR_CERT_COMMON_NAME_INVALID 的原因是 URL中输入的域名 192.168.2.135不陪匹配此网站证书的CN项,通常情况下网站证书的CN项 形如:*.xxx.com,代表xxx公司的域名。URL中输入一个IP当然是不匹配域名了。
比如腾讯文档网站证书的CN项是 *.docs.qq.com

再比如百度网站的证书CN项叫做 baidu.com


2.3、解决方法
使用域名访问网站
本文详细解释了浏览器遇到的两种常见证书错误:NET::ERR_CERT_AUTHORITY_INVALID(自签发证书不被信任)和NET::ERR_CERT_COMMON_NAME_INVALID(URL域名与证书CN项不匹配)。提供了解决这些问题的方法,包括替换可信证书和使用域名访问网站。
1757

被折叠的 条评论
为什么被折叠?



